Output 66ae2debf28635ac2587343356341cce82efeb0a4b646949ba786edbd86191d0:9

value
1918796
script pubkey
OP_0 OP_PUSHBYTES_20 7585dd112d5f9218795eff38199c142ac508893b
address
bc1qwkza6yfdt7fps727luupn8q59tzs3zfmz95wuf
transaction
66ae2debf28635ac2587343356341cce82efeb0a4b646949ba786edbd86191d0